Spina bifida (SB; / ˈ s p aɪ n ə ˈ b ɪ f ɪ d ə /; [9] Latin for 'split spine') [10] is a birth defect in which there is incomplete closing of the spine and the membranes around the spinal cord during early development in pregnancy. [1] There are three main types: spina bifida occulta, meningocele and myelomeningocele. [1]

Spina bifida is the most common defect impacting the Central Nervous System (CNS). The most common and most severe form of Spina Bifida is Myelomeningocele. Individuals with Myelomeningocele are born with an incompletely fused spine, and therefore exposing the spinal cord through an opening in the back.

A meta-analysis of global birth prevalence of spina bifida showed that when a national, mandatory program to fortify the diet with folate was compared to countries without such a fortification program, there was a 30% reduction in live births with spina bifida. [33] Some countries reported a greater than 50% reduction. [34]
